Restek Corporation (USA) announced today their acquisition of Glastron Inc., a 40 year old, New Jersey based manufacturer of specialised glassware and electronic components, and an expert assembler of analytical and testing equipment. “This is an exciting time for both our companies,” said Al Kille, cofounder of Glastron. “Restek has been a key customer for over two decades. This new relationship allows Glastron to continue our focus on specialty glassware and pursue a new vision for the future of our employees.”

Restek will maintain Glastron’s manufacturing site and employee base in Vineland, NJ. “Our goal is for Glastron to remain an independent subsidiary with its own strategies, relationships, and customer base. We think that there are opportunities to use Restek’s innovative approach to product development and customer focus to expand Glastron’s reach into their markets,” said Don McCandless, Head Coach of Restek.
